In this episode of the LifeGroup Leader Training Podcast, Josh and Courtney explore the Four Environments for Spiritual Growth: Public (20+ people), Social (12–20 people), Personal (3–5 people), and Private (1-on-1). They explain how each environment plays a vital role in spiritual development and clarify why LifeGroups fall into the Social Environ…
